基于能谱CT物质分离技术预测骨质疏松性椎体骨折术后骨折再发的价值  

Value of material separation technique based on energy spectrum CT in predicting recurrence of osteoporotic vertebral fractures after operation

摘  要:目的:探究基于能谱CT物质分离技术预测骨质疏松性椎体骨折术后骨折再发的价值,为术后骨折再发评估提供参考。方法:选取2020年1月至2021年12月河南省商丘市第一人民医院就诊的80例行经皮椎体成形术治疗的骨质疏松性椎体骨折患者,于术前行能谱CT物质分离技术检查,术后随访至少2年,根据骨折再发情况设为再发组与无再发组。比较两组临床资料及能谱CT物质分离技术检查结果,采用Logistic回归分析影响骨折再发的相关因素,并采用受试者工作特征曲线(ROC)评估基于能谱CT物质分离技术对骨折再发的预测价值。结果:术后随访至少2年,80例中有26例术后骨折再发。再发组年龄、钙-水、羟基磷灰石(HAP)-水值比无再发组高,骨水泥渗漏占比比无再发组高(t/Fisher=2.57、5.40、3.96、-,P=0.012、<0.001、<0.001、0.033)。Logistic回归分析结果显示,钙-水(OR=2.321,95%CI:1.464~3.679)、HAP-水(OR=1.784,95%CI:1.246~2.554)值为影响骨质疏松性骨折患者术后骨折再发的相关因素(P<0.001)。ROC示钙-水、HAP-水值联合预测患者术后骨折再发的AUC 0.868、灵敏度88.46%、特异度79.63%(P<0.001)。结论:基于能谱CT物质分离技术预测骨质疏松性椎体骨折术后骨折再发的临床应用价值较高,为术后骨折再发的临床评估提供新思路。Objective:To explore the value of material separation technique based on energy spectrum CT in predicting the recurrence of osteoporotic vertebral fractures after operation,in order to provide reference for the evaluation of postoperative recurrence of fractures.Methods:A total of 80 cases with percutaneous vertebroplasty(PVP)treated in the First People’s Hospital of Shangqiu,Henan Province from Jan.2020 to Dec.2021 were selected for pre-operative CT material separation examination and postoperative follow-up for at least 2 years.The patients were divided into recurrence group and no recurrence group according to the recurrence of fracture.The clinical data and the results of material separation technique by energy spectrum CT were compared.The relevant factors for fracture recurrence was assessed by Logistic regression analysis,and ROC curve was used to evaluate the predictive value of material separation technique based on energy spectrum CT in the recurrence of fracture.Results:After a follow-up of at least 2 years,26 of the 80 patients had a recurrence of the fracture.The age,calcium water and hydroxyapatite(HAP)-water values in recurrent group were higher than those in no recurrent group,and the proportion of bone cement leakage was higher(t/Fisher=2.57,5.40,3.96,-P=0.012<0.001,<0.001,0.033).Logistic regression analysis showed that calcium-water(OR=2.321,95%CI:1.464-3.679)and HAP-water(OR=1.784,95%CI:1.246-2.554)values were the factors for postoperative fracture recurrence in osteoporotic fractures(P<0.001).ROC curve showed that AUC,sensitivity and specificity of combined calcium-water and HAP-water values in predicting postoperative fracture recurrence were 0.868,88.46%and 79.63%,respectively(P<0.001).Conclusions:The material separation technique based on energy spectrum CT in predicting the recurrence of osteoporotic vertebral fractures after operation has high clinical application value,and provides a new idea for the clinical evaluation of postoperative recurrence of fractures.
